About this service

Septic tank pumping is the routine maintenance task of removing accumulated waste from your tank using a vacuum truck. How often you need this depends on how many people live in your home and how much water you use daily. Keeping up with pumping protects your drain field from expensive damage. How often do septic tank pump services need to be done in Topeka?

In Topeka, septic tank pump services are typically recommended every 3 to 5 years. This frequency depends on your household's water usage and the size of your septic tank. What's the best septic tank treatment for homes in Topeka?

For homes in Topeka, the best septic tank treatment often involves regular pumping rather than chemical additives. While some biological treatments can help, they aren't a substitute for mechanical cleaning. Excessive use of harsh chemicals can actually harm the beneficial bacteria needed for proper waste breakdown. Always consult with licensed, insured pros about what's best for your specific system. What are the common types of septic systems used in the Topeka area?

In the Topeka area, the most common type of septic system is the conventional gravity system. This involves a septic tank followed by a subsurface drain field. For properties with challenging soil or limited space, other systems like aerobic treatment units or mound systems might be used.
